Representative Example:

A repayment mortgage of £120,000 payable over 28 years and 1 month initially on a fixed rate for 2 years at 1.99% and then on the lender current variable rate of 3.69% (variable) for the remaining 26 years and 1 month would require 24 monthly payments of £465.20 and 312 monthly payments of £565.39 and one final payment of £565.19.

 

The total amount payable would be £189,357.67 made up of the loan amount plus interest (£68,161.67), booking fee (£999), completion fee (£30) and valuation fee (£197).

 

In this example the overall cost for comparison is 3.7% APRC representative.

Changes to the Buy to Let Mortgage Market

When applying for a buy to let mortgage from Nationwide it is important to be aware of the changes to the buy to let mortgage regulations. The changes have altered the way lenders consider and review buy to let mortgage applications.

From 2017, lenders will implement a strict income stress test. Landlords’ income will be reviewed and put under a stress test to ensure they can afford mortgage payments. In order to successfully secure a buy to let mortgage, landlords will have to satisfy lenders that they can afford mortgage payments in the event that interest rates increase to 5.5%.

In addition to the stress test, lenders will require a higher rental coverage ratio than in previous years. Prior to 2017, landlords only needed a rental coverage ratio of 125%. Nowadays, landlords need a rental coverage ratio of at least 145% for standard buy to lets or up to 170% for houses in multiple occupations.

The changes to the regulations could heavily affect landlords with multiple properties. This is because lenders will not provide landlords with a buy to let mortgage if one or more of their properties are not profitable. It should be noted that landlords can no longer spread equity across their entire portfolio, which means if a landlord has one or more properties that do not provide a positive return, they cannot prop it up with profit from another property in their portfolio.  

Nationwide Buy To Let Mortgages

If you’re looking for the right buy to let mortgage, you may be wondering what Nationwide can offer you. There is not currently a product known as a ‘Nationwide buy to let mortgage’, however they can offer buy to let mortgages through their specialist lender called The Mortgage Works. Buy to let mortgages from The Mortgage Works are only available via a professional independent intermediary such as ourselves.

Buy to let mortgages from The Mortgages Works for first time landlords feature

  • Maximum loan to value of 75%

  • Minimum term of 5 years

  • Maximum term of 35 years

  • Minimum age of 21 at application

  • Maximum age of 70 at application

  • Maximum loan size of £500,000 (unless otherwise started)

  • Must be owner occupied

  • The Mortgage Works will consider applications from employed, self employed and retired applicants.

Before you take out a buy to let mortgage

Buy to let mortgages like most financial products, such as credit cards or current accounts, can vary greatly between lenders and plans. For this reason, it is wise to research all of the different options before you lock yourself into a plan.

Consulting an independent mortgage broker could assist you in finding the right buy to let for your set of circumstances. Professional intermediaries have access to specialist lenders who cannot be directly approached for quotes, including but not limited to The Mortgage Works.

If you are comparing different mortgages remember to factor in any arrangement fees and other costs, if the mortgage with the lowest APR has high set up fees it could actually cost you more than some other plans available.  

With buy to let mortgages you may have a choice between an interest only or repayment mortgage

  • Interest Only – With this type of mortgage your monthly payment will only cover the interest that accumulates on the loan. At the end of your mortgage term you would be required to repay the entirety of the original amount you borrowed. As a result, most lenders require you to provide a detailed financial plan of how you intend to make that repayment. 

  • Capital Repayment – With a repayment plan your monthly payment will cover more than just the interest that accumulates on your mortgage, which means by the end of its term you will have completely repaid the sum you borrowed. Some plans may allow you to make overpayments when you can afford to, allowing you to pay off your mortgage even quicker. 

Before you take out a buy to let mortgage you should also decide what kind of interest accumulation you would prefer: 

  • Fixed Rate – With a Fixed Rate mortgage your interest payments are the same throughout the course of the deal, so you know how much you will be paying for the whole introductory period. After this you will usually be put onto the lender's Standard Variable Rate (SVR)  

  • Tracker – Tracker mortgages are linked to the Bank of England’s base interest rate.  This means that if the Bank of England either raises or lowers its base rate the interest you pay on your mortgage will also change to reflect this.
